Bahrain is an island nation in the Persian Gulf, characterized by a generally flat and arid landscape that transitions from coastal areas to desert environments. The country's terrain, including its scenic coastlines and developed urban pathways, provides a foundation for various outdoor pursuits. Significant investments in cycling and walking infrastructure have made the region accessible for several sports like jogging, road cycling, touring cycling, hiking, and more. Popular jogging spots include the 3.5-kilometer (2.2-mile) loop at Bahrain Bay, Al-Estiqlal Jogging Park, and the 3-kilometer (1.9-mile) track around Dohat Arad Lagoon. These locations provide dedicated paths for runners. For more options, refer to the Running Trails in Bahrain guide.
Yes, Bahrain has invested in dedicated bike lanes for road cycling. Notable routes include the Zallaq Cycling Lane, which is 11 miles (18 km) and traffic-free, and the Durrat Road, offering routes between 12 and 25 miles (20–40 km). The Road Cycling Routes in Bahrain guide provides further details.
Touring cyclists can explore scenic routes such as the Budaiya Beach loop, which combines coastal views with urban exploration. Another option is the Bahrain National Museum loop, offering cultural insights. The improving cycling infrastructure makes it suitable for exploring historical sites and modern architecture. Bahrain offers engaging walks despite its generally flat terrain. Popular hiking routes include The Lagoon Park loop from Amwaj Islands, the Coral Beach loop, and the Pearling Path Trail. Desert hiking, known locally as 'Kashta,' is also a traditional outdoor activity. Explore options in the Hiking in Bahrain guide.

Many of Bahrain's parks and coastal pathways are suitable for families. The Al Muharraq Bike Lane is a flat and family-friendly cycling option. Parks like Al-Estiqlal Jogging Park and Dohat Arad Lagoon offer walking trails and picnic spots. The Lagoon Park loop from Amwaj Islands is also a family-friendly hiking option.
Outdoor routes in Bahrain often feature coastal views, city skylines, and historical sites. Notable landmarks include the Bahrain Fort,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, and the 400-year-old 'Tree of Life' in the Sakhir Desert. The Pearling Path Trail in Muharraq connects historical houses related to Bahrain's pearl-diving heritage.
The cooler months, typically from November to March, are most conducive to outdoor exploration in Bahrain. During this period, conditions are generally more comfortable for activities like jogging, cycling, and hiking.
